The most experienced mesothelioma lawyers can provide a range of legal options for the victims and their families. For instance, they can bring a personal injury or wrongful death lawsuit against asbestos manufacturers. They could also make a claim against an asbestos trust fund.

A lawsuit can help victims receive compensation to cover many of their expenses, including medical expenses and lost wages. In addition, a wrongful death lawsuit can pay compensation to family members for the loss of their loved one.

The majority of mesothelioma lawsuits are settled before trial. The defendants wish to avoid paying a high-cost verdict. Additionally the settlement will allow defendants to avoid the appeals process that could hold up compensation payments.

Asbestos victims may receive financial assistance from bankruptcy trusts that have set aside $30 billion to aid asbestos victims. At present, there are asbestos trust funds that are managed by Johns Manville, ITT Corp and Goulds Pumps Inc. Defendants in mesothelioma lawsuits include these companies and others who knew about asbestos' dangers, but did not inform employees or customers. Asbestos-related victims should consult an attorney for mesothelioma about their asbestos exposure history to determine which asbestos trusts they are able to file a claim with. They may also discuss financial assistance sources such as federal, state and veteran benefits.
